An adviser account is a form of investment account in which an investment adviser works closely with a client in defining and carrying out investments and strategies. In most cases, the client has the final say on all investment decisions.

The annual fee the client pays to the adviser for their services is based on a percent of the assets held in the account. There are typically no trading commission fees.
